Who do you turn to if you’re not feeling the joys of motherhood? If instead of feeling happy about being a parent, you’re anxious, angry, sad or feel nothing at all? You know it’s normal to be exhausted, overwhelmed and confused…that’s just par for the course; but for approximately 13% of pregnant and new mothers, so is post partum depression.

Mother’s Day. Not Stay-at-Home Mother’s Day. Not Working Mother’s Day. Why? Well, both of these terms are misleading. To start, being a mom requires work. In fact almost everything a mother does for her family, other people do for employment (but only then it is officially regarded as “work”).
